Learn How To Behave During The Interview

If you do not comprehend how to behave during the interview, you should learn some very significant tips:

1. Never tell anything bad about your former employer, or any companies you worked for. Everyone knows that one reason for this is because your interviewer will imagine you bad-mouthing them when you think to quit, and they do not want to think about irrelevant rumours about themselves going through the business. Another reason to elude highlighting your former employer in a bad light because potential employer could be his friend, acquaintance or even your potential consumer at this new job. You should always be aware of the apparently concealed connections that are between people.

2. You should never tell bad things of the objectives you were requested to perform at your former or present job. You may suppose that this new job would give a happy escape from the boredom of your former one, and so cheerfully clarify to an interviewer all of the different things you were requested to do. Nevertheless, your employer is supposing about the same “irrelevant” objectives of this position, and settles that you would quit after the first task. There’s no sense to hire you if you’ve already clarified them a sense for you to leaving.

3. Also, you don’t need to tell bad things of your colleagues. They were your co-workers you worked in team, and the same rule connects the reason number one.
